Output f0676443e656563e2ebfe8120315f3ec80ce6331218e8c4fb6bb670df681edc9:9
- value
- 70592443
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4825c808cebe785336e3908ee60047d70d8bcc4 OP_EQUAL
- address
- 3Kc4Xoku44cL1drvrGW4HnCkumWMdkXmvw
- transaction
- f0676443e656563e2ebfe8120315f3ec80ce6331218e8c4fb6bb670df681edc9
- confirmations
- 485384
- spent
- true